Abstract

Remaja merupakan kelompok usia yang sangat rentan mengalami kecemasan, terutama remaja kelas XII rentan mengalami kecemasan akibat tekanan akademik dan ketidakpastian masa depan. Kecemasan yang tidak tertangani dapat memengaruhi kesehatan mental dan prestasi belajar. Relaksasi ASMR ini dilakukan untuk mengetahui perubahan terhadap tingkat kecemasan remaja kelas XII 7 dan 8 di SMA Negeri 1 Ciawi. Penelitian memakai pendekatan kuantitatif dengan desain pre-eksperimental one group pretest-posttest. Populasi penelitian adalah seluruh siswa kelas XII 7 dan 8 sebanyak 69 orang, dengan jumlah sampel 45 siswa yang dipilih melalui teknik purposive sampling berdasarkan kriteria inklusi dan eksklusi. Data dikumpulkan menggunakan kuesioner Hamilton Anxiety Rating Scale (HARS) sebelum dan sesudah intervensi ASMR sebanyak tiga sesi, kemudian dianalisis dengan uji Wilcoxon Signed Ranks Test. Hasil penelitian menunjukan setelah tindakan adanya penurunan kecemasan yang signifikan setelah intervensi dengan nilai 0.000 (p < 0.05). Mayoritas siswa mengalami pergeseran dari kecemasan sedang dan berat menjadi ringan atau tidak cemas. Kesimpulan dari penelitian ini menunjukkan bahwa teknik relaksasi ASMR terbukti efektif dalam menurunkan tingkat kecemasan pada remaja dan dapat dijadikan sebagai intervensi keperawatan yang sederhana dan aplikatif di sekolah.

Abstract

Background : Nursing students face academic demands that may negatively affect mental health and academic achievement. Coping mechanisms are essential strategies for managing stressors; however, the effectiveness of different coping types in influencing learning-related stress remains inconsistent.Objective: This study aimed to analyze coping mechanisms as predictors of learning-related stress among students. Methods: This study employed a quantitative cross-sectional design. A total of 71 students were included using a total sampling technique. The instruments used were the Brief COPE questionnaire and the Perceived Stress Scale (PSS-10). Data were analyzed using multiple linear regression with a significance level of 0.05. Results: The results of the analysis showed that the predictors of less useful coping [T1.1][MK1.2] had a significant effect on learning stress (p = 0.003). Conclusion: The use of less useful coping is a predictor of learning stress in nursing diploma students compared to problem-focused coping and emotional-focused coping. Strengthening adaptive coping and reducing the use of maladaptive coping needs to be the focus of educational interventions and student mentoring.

Abstract

Introduction: NCDs including diabetes are becoming an increasingly urgent health problem worldwide and in Indonesia. DMT2 can reduce quality of life through various complications, so it is important to understand the role of coping mechanisms, stress, self-care, and religiosity in supporting the well-being of DMT2 patients. This study aims to determine the factors that affect quality of life in DMT2 patients. Method: This was a correlational study with a cross-sectional approach. The population consisted of people with T2DM, with a sample of 162 people using proportional random sampling. Data collection methods included the TBCI, DDS, SDSCA, MUDRAS, and DQOL questionnaires. Multiple linear regression was used for statistical analysis. Result: The results showed that there was a significant simultaneous influence of coping mechanisms, stress, self-care, and religiosity on the quality of life of DMT2 patients (p < 0.05). Conclusion: There was a significant simultaneous influence of coping mechanisms, stress, self-care, and religiosity on the quality of life of DMT2 patients. It is recommended that non-pharmacological interventions targeting coping mechanisms, stress, self-care, and religiosity be developed to improve the quality of life of DMT2 patients.

Abstract

Introduction: Chronic kidney disease is a global health problem that significantly affects the quality of life of hemodialysis patients. Social support and therapy adherence are key determinants, particularly with the use of digital applications such as HD-Care. Purpose: To analyze the determinants of social support and therapy adherence on the quality of life among hemodialysis patients using the HD-Care digital application. Methods: A quantitative observational analytic study was conducted on 83 hemodialysis patients at Permata Kuningan Hospital in 2025. Data were collected using MSPSS, ESRD-AQ, and WHOQOL-BREF. Multiple linear regression analysis was applied with a significance level of 0.05. Results: Social support (p=0.003) and therapy adherence (p=0.000) significantly influenced quality of life. Therapy adherence was the dominant factor (β=0.498). Both variables explained 37.4% of the variance in quality of life (R²=0.374). Conclusions: Social support and therapy adherence play an important role in improving quality of life. Digital-based nursing interventions may enhance patient outcomes.

Abstract

Adolescence is an important period for the formation of self-concept. This review aims to identify internal and external factors that influence adolescent self-concept and serve as a basis for nursing interventions to support healthy psychosocial development. This review was conducted using a scoping review approach based on the 2009 PRISMA protocol, with four databases, namely ProQuest, PubMed, and Google Scholar. The selected keywords were self-concept, self-image, identity, self, self-esteem, and adolescence. Full English-language articles indexed in at least Sinta and published between 2019 and 2025 were included in the inclusion criteria. Fifteen articles were reviewed. The review results show that internal factors such as physical changes related to puberty and childhood trauma affect adolescents' self-concept, as do external factors such as peer support, parenting style, national identity, and exposure to social media. Adolescents are highly vulnerable to psychological stress due to complex physical, mental, and social changes. Nurses, especially in schools and communities, can help adolescents develop a positive and adaptive self-concept by providing psychoeducation, psychosocial screening, counseling, and collaborating with teachers and parents.

Abstract

Introduction: Preoperative anxiety in mothers undergoing sectio caesarea is a common psychological condition that may negatively affect maternal readiness and surgical outcomes. Midwifery care requires effective non-pharmacological interventions to manage this condition. This study aimed to determine the effect of deep breathing relaxation on anxiety levels among preoperative sectio caesarea mothers. Method: A pre-experimental design with a one group pretest-posttest approach was applied. A total of 40 respondents were selected using total sampling. Anxiety levels were measured using the Amsterdam Preoperative Anxiety and Information Scale (APAIS). Data were analyzed using the Wilcoxon test. Result: The results showed that prior to the intervention, most respondents experienced panic-level anxiety (45%), while after the intervention, the majority reported mild anxiety (82.5%). Statistical analysis indicated a significant effect (p-value = 0.000; p<0.05). Conclusion: Deep breathing relaxation effectively reduces anxiety and can be integrated into holistic midwifery care to improve maternal psychological readiness before surgery.
